Jane Kelly is a seasoned professional in customer success management, currently serving as a Customer Success Manager at StarTech.com since September 2025. Prior to this role, Jane gained extensive experience at Glassdoor, where positions held included Enterprise Customer Success Manager II and Customer Success Manager from September 2022 to September 2025. Jane's career began in education as a Special Education Teacher with Chicago Public Schools. Jane holds a Bachelor of Education degree with a specialization in Intervention Specialist from the University of Dayton, completed in May 2017.
This person is not in any teams
This person is not in any offices